What is online writing and editing?

Online writing and editing involves creating, proofreading, and refining content specifically for digital platforms such as websites, blogs, social media, and email newsletters. Professionals in this field ensure that text is clear, engaging, and tailored for online audiences, often optimizing it for search engines (SEO) and adapting to various digital formats. Their work may include writing articles, editing web pages, updating product descriptions, or managing editorial calendars to meet the unique demands of digital communication.

Online Writing Editing primarily involves refining existing content to improve quality, while Content Writing focuses on creating new content from scratch. Both roles require strong language skills, but editing emphasizes revision and accuracy, whereas content writing emphasizes originality and audience engagement.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as an online writing editor, and why are they important?

To thrive as an Online Writing Editor, you need strong language proficiency, attention to detail, and a solid understanding of grammar, style, and content guidelines, often supported by a degree in English, journalism, or communications. Familiarity with content management systems (CMS), editing tools like Grammarly or Hemingway, and knowledge of SEO best practices are typically expected. Exceptional communication, time management, and adaptability help editors collaborate with writers and meet tight deadlines. These skills ensure content is clear, accurate, engaging, and optimized for digital platforms, supporting organizational goals and audience engagement.

How do online writing editors typically collaborate with writers and other team members during the editing process?

Online writing editors often work closely with writers through digital platforms, providing real-time feedback and suggestions via collaborative tools like Google Docs or content management systems. They may also coordinate with project managers, designers, or subject matter experts to ensure content accuracy and alignment with organizational goals. Effective communication and clear editorial guidelines are key to maintaining consistency and meeting deadlines. Regular virtual meetings or check-ins help address challenges and keep everyone aligned throughout the editing process.

Editorial & Online Writing Specialist 

Marine Corps University (MCU) / College of Distance Education and Training (CDET) 

Location: Quantico, VA 

**This position is contingent upon contract award.**


Position Overview 

Hatalom is seeking an Editorial and Writing Specialist to support the College of Distance Education and Training (CDET). This position provides editorial, publishing, and academic writing support for Professional Military Education (PME) programs, ensuring the quality and integrity of courseware, examinations, and instructional materials. The successful candidate will support curriculum development efforts, maintain online writing resources, provide writing assistance to faculty and students, and promote academic integrity across multiple educational programs. This position is contingent upon contract award. 



Essential Duties and Responsibilities 

  • Edit and format courseware, examinations, faculty development materials, and online content. 
  • Assemble and publish electronic course materials, including e-books and digital learning resources. 
  • Coordinate copyright requests and maintain copyright documentation records. 
  • Conduct plagiarism and artificial intelligence screening of written assignments. 
  • Provide writing and composition support to faculty, curriculum developers, and students. 
  • Maintain online writing centers and develop writing tools and instructional resources. 
  • Teach online writing and essay development courses. 
  • Support curriculum developers and subject matter experts in the effective use of artificial intelligence tools. 
  • Assist with curriculum reviews, reporting, and academic support initiatives. 



Required Qualifications 

  • Bachelor's degree in English, Communications, Journalism, Education, Technical Writing, or related field. 
  • Experience in editing, publishing, technical writing, curriculum support, or academic writing. 
  • Strong writing, proofreading, and editing skills. 
  • Experience with Microsoft Office and Adobe Acrobat. 



Preferred Qualifications 

  • Experience supporting higher education, military education, or curriculum development programs. 
  • Experience teaching writing, composition, or academic skills courses. 
  • Familiarity with Learning Management Systems (LMS), such as Moodle. 
  • Knowledge of copyright compliance, academic integrity, and plagiarism detection tools. 
  • Experience utilizing artificial intelligence tools for content development and editing. 



Security Requirements 

  • U.S. Citizenship required. 
  • Active Secret clearance (Tier 3 Investigation) required.
